Victory Points aren't used to increase a player's level, but rather represent a statistical value that measures the quality of a win (or defeat) based on the score difference between teams.

Victory Points range between 0 and 20 points per game and are awarded based on the difference in the score between the two teams at the end of the game.

For example, if the NORTH/SOUTH couple wins with 1000 and EAST/WEST loses 
with 300, the difference is 700 points, and Victory Point will be assigned on that basis; in this case 16 (for the NORTH/SOUTH team) and 4 (for the EAST/WEST team).
